Camperdown Demographics (VIC) Local Stats

Camperdown (3260) is a suburb of South Western Victoria, Great Ocean Rd/Otway Ranges, Victoria. It is about 166 kms from VIC's capital city of Melbourne. Camperdown is in the federal electorate of Wannon.

In the 2011 census the population of Camperdown was 3,462 and is comprised of approximately 51.8% females and 48.2% males.

The median/average age of the population of Camperdown is 46 years of age.

90.2% of people living in the suburb of Camperdown were born in Australia. The other top responses for country of birth were 2.1% England, 0.7% Netherlands, 0.5% New Zealand, 0.3% Germany, 0.3% Scotland, 0.3% Sri Lanka, 0.2% China , 0.2% Austria, 0.2% Philippines, 0.1% Finland, 0.1% Northern Ireland, 0.1% India, 0.1% Ireland, 0.1% United States of America.

94.7% of people living in Camperdown speak English only. The other top languages spoken are 3.8% Language spoken at home not stated, 0.3% Other, 0.2% Mandarin, 0.2% Australian Indigenous Languages , 0.2% Sinhalese, 0.1% Dutch, 0.1% Tagalog, 0.1% Hindi, 0.1% Tamil.

The religious makeup of Camperdown is 32.6% Catholic, 18.8% No religion, 16.4% Uniting Church, 14.5% Anglican, 8.5% Religious affiliation not stated, 4.1% Presbyterian and Reformed, 1.1% Christian, nfd, 0.7% Lutheran, 0.5% Jehovah's Witnesses, 0.4% Pentecostal.

50.1% of people are married, 27.8% have never married and 7.3% are divorced and 4.1% are separated. There are 305 widowed people living in Camperdown.

54.5% of the people living in Camperdown over the age of 15 and who identify as being in the labour force are employed full time, 36.2% are working on a part time basis. Camperdown has an unemployment rate of 3.3%.

The main occupations of people living in Camperdown are 15.6% Labourers, 14.8% Professionals, 14.3% Technicians & trades workers, 14.1% Managers, 11.9% Community & personal service workers, 11.3% Sales workers, 9.5% Clerical & administrative workers, 7.2% Machinery operators & drivers, 1.2% Occupation inadequately described/ Not stated.

The main industries people from Camperdown work in are 14.6% Retail trade, 14.6% Health care and social assistance, 10.9% Manufacturing, 9.9% Agriculture, forestry and fishing, 8.6% Education and training, 7.3% Construction, 6.7% Public administration and safety, 5.7% Accommodation and food services, 5.2% Transport, postal and warehousing.

47.4% of homes are fully owned, and 26.3% are in the process of being purchased by home loan mortgage. 23.2% of homes are rented.

The median individual income is $446 per week and the median household income is $808 per week.

The median rent in Camperdown is $160 per week and the median mortgage repayment is $1083 per month.
